Runbook fragment: Account recovery during SDK parity checks

Context for review: the Lattico JavaScript and Kotlin SDKs must behave identically when a user triggers account recovery. Both now call the Keymarsh endpoint, return the same error taxonomy, and enforce the same cooldown. The only remaining divergence is the offline fallback: Kotlin caches the challenge, JavaScript does not. To exercise the fallback path in the parity test harness, unlock the fixture vault using the recovery passphrase below.

strongbox words: druiel-frador-brieth-druys-fenys-zorwyn-zorael

Ticket: SketchLoom undo/redo service auth failing

Hey sec review folks — the history service behind SketchLoom's diagram editor (the thing that stores undo/redo snapshots) started rejecting calls Tuesday. Root cause: the service credential expired and nobody got the renewal ping. Undo works locally but redo across sessions is dead. Marta rotated the credential this morning and confirmed the history stack replays cleanly. Flagging here for audit trail purposes. The replacement key for the snapshot service is below.

API key for kageg-yawip: vxb15-hPYGepB2Ktrw1iB

Finance Review Summary — Inventory Write-Down, Coverton Mills

For the finance team. Q3 review confirms a write-down on the Fernhollow textile line. Aged stock at the Dunmere warehouse exceeds 18 months, and net realisable value sits well below carrying cost. The adjustment will be recognised this quarter, with a corresponding provision against remaining slow-moving lots. Audit support files are with Hal Ostrander. No restatement of prior periods is required. The plan informing this decision appears below.

management briefing: Headcount on the Belix team goes from 60 to 93 by the end of November. Gross margin on Belix came in at 23 percent against a plan of 47 percent.

**Alert: user-module extraction drift**

Fires when the extracted Corvid user service and the legacy Monorail user module disagree on more than 0.1% of shadow-read comparisons over 10 minutes. Likely causes: schema migration applied to one side only, or stale cache in Monorail. Check the diff dashboard, then the migration ledger. Do not merge further extraction PRs while this alert is active. Questions go to the decomposition working group.

pager mailbox: lamius@norvagrid.corp